Volunteering building houses


Volunteering to build houses for those in need is an incredibly rewarding experience. Not only are you giving back to your community, but you're also making a tangible difference in someone's life.


As someone who has been fortunate enough to volunteer on several house building projects, I can tell you firsthand that the impact is truly life-changing. Not only do you get to see the physical transformation of a home take place, but you also get to witness the impact it has on the families who will live there.


One of the most rewarding aspects of volunteering to build houses is the sense of community it creates. Not only are you working alongside other volunteers, but you're also working closely with the family who will be moving into the home. This creates a sense of camaraderie and shared purpose that is truly special.


Another benefit of volunteering to build houses is the sense of accomplishment it brings. Whether you're a skilled carpenter or a complete novice, there is a role for everyone on a house building project. Seeing the finished product and knowing that you played a part in making it happen is incredibly fulfilling.
